  • In the present paper, a simple refined nth-higher-order shear deformation theory is applied for the free vibration analysis of laminated composite plates. The proposed displacement field is based on a novel kinematic in which include the undetermined integral terms and contains only four unknowns, as against five or more in case of other higher-order theories. The present theory accounts for adequate distribution of the transverse shear strains through the plate thickness and satisfies the shear stress-free boundary conditions on the top and bottom surfaces of the plate, therefore, it does not require problem dependent shear correction factor. The governing equations of motion are derived from Hamilton's principle and solved via Navier-type to obtain closed form solutions. The numerical results of non-dimensional natural frequencies obtained by using the present theory are presented and compared with those of other theories available in the literature to verify the validity of present solutions. It can be concluded that the present refined theory is accurate and efficient in predicting the natural frequencies of isotropic, orthotropic and laminated composite plates.

  • This article derived a hybrid coupling technique using the higher-order displacement polynomial and three soft computing techniques (teaching learning-based optimization, particle swarm optimization, and artificial bee colony) to predict the optimal stacking sequence of the layered structure and the corresponding frequency values. The higher-order displacement kinematics is adopted for the mathematical model derivation considering the necessary stress and stain continuity and the elimination of shear correction factor. A nine noded isoparametric Lagrangian element (eighty-one degrees of freedom at each node) is engaged for the discretisation and the desired model equation derived via the classical Hamilton's principle. Subsequently, three soft computing techniques are employed to predict the maximum natural frequency values corresponding to their optimum layer sequences via a suitable home-made computer code. The finite element convergence rate including the optimal solution stability is established through the iterative solutions. Further, the predicted optimal stacking sequence including the accuracy of the frequency values are verified with adequate comparison studies. Lastly, the derived hybrid models are explored further to by solving different numerical examples for the combined structural parameters (length to width ratio, length to thickness ratio and orthotropicity on frequency and layer-sequence) and the implicit behavior discuss in details.

  • Correction Factor Method (CFM) is one of the earliest methods for simulating the actual behavior of structure according to construction sequences and practical implementation steps of the construction process which corrects the results of the conventional analysis just by the application of correction factors. The most important advantages of CFM are the simplicity and time-efficiency of the computations in estimating the final modified forces of the beams. However, considerable inaccuracy in evaluating the internal forces of the other structural members obtained by the moment equilibrium equation in the connection joints is the biggest disadvantage of the method. This paper proposes a novel method to eliminate the aforementioned defect of CFM by using the column shortening correction factors of the CFM to modify the axial stiffness of columns. In this method, the effects of construction sequences are considered by performing a single step analysis which is more time-efficient when compared to the staged analysis especially in tall buildings with higher number of elements. In order to validate the proposed method, three structures with different properties are chosen and their behaviors are investigated by application of all four methods of: conventional one-step analysis, sequential construction analysis (SCA), CFM, and currently proposed method.

  • This study takes road landscape of traditional Chinese Kangnam gardens in Suzhou as the object. It compares the relations and differences between preferences of Korean and Chinese on road landscapes with different rockery ratios, and studies the differences between Korean and Chinese's adjective visual characteristics of road landscape of traditional gardens and impacts of visual characteristics on preference. The following is the research process: Firstly, the theoretical survey of road landscape of traditional Chinese Kangnam gardens is conducted, pictures of the road landscape of gardens in Suzhou are taken, and 15 pictures are selected based on rockery ratio. Secondly, in order to grasp the visual preference and landscape characteristics of road landscape of garden in Suzhou, 15 pictures and 21 pairs of adjectives are adopted for the questionnaire survey. Thirdly, in order to grasp the differences between preferences of Korean and Chinese on road landscape of traditional Chinese Kangnam gardens, thet-test analysis is conducted. In order to grasp the impacts of rockery ratio on preference, and after the classification of landscape pictures based on rockery occupancy, the average analysis, factor analysis of results of questionnaire survey for Korean and Chinese are conducted respectively. In order to grasp the differences of incentives of landscape preference, the incentive analysis of results of questionnaire survey for Korean and Chinese is carried out. In order to grasp the impacts of various factors on the preference, The results are as follows: The results of analysis of differences between Korean and Chinese's preference on road landscape of traditional Chinese Kangnam gardens show that the overall preference of Chinese is higher than that of Korean. The results of the landscape preference analysis show that the ranking order of average value of Korean and Chinese's preference on rockery ratio categories is: medium ratio, very small ratio, small ratio, large ratio, very large ratio. The results of analysis of relations between rockery ratio of traditional Chinese Kangnam gardens and preference show that the preference increases as the rockery ratio decreases, and the rockery ratio variation causes greater impacts on Korean. Results of the analysis of visual characteristics, factors of visual characteristics of Koreans are "aesthetic factor", "comfort factor", "neat(orderly) factor", and "fun factor". The visual characteristics of Chinese has three factors, namely "psychological factor", "comfort factor", and "neat factor".

  • This study divides consumers into groups according to the TRI(technology readiness index) in order to (md out the characteristics of each consumer group, and attempts to examine how the frequency of shopping and the TRI affect service quality of and satisfaction at the internet apparel shopping sites. An on-line survey was made to collect data, and the replies from 785 people, who had an experience of apparel shopping apparel on line, were used in the analysis. The research results are as follows: 1. The four factors of optimism, innovativeness, discomfort, and insecurity were identified from the TRI factor analysis, and the total variance was 58.88%. 2. The male group showed the higher TRI than the female group. Especially the factor of innovativeness was higher in the male group, indicating the male group's activeness in the use of technology. 3. Consumers were classified into five types in terms of the TRI: explorers, pioneers, skeptics, paranoids, and laggards. 4. Service quality had the greatest influence on consumers’satisfaction with the apparel shopping sites, and the frequency of purchase, optimism, and discomfort ranked next to service quality.

  • The purpose of this study is to investigate empirically interaction among the financing decision, investment decision, and profitability by using 41 fisheries corporations in Korea, and to suggest implications of the empirical results for government's financial policy for fisheries corporations. Sample period is 19 years from 1982 till 2000. This analysis method employs the two stage least squares(2SLS) estimation method. From the results of regression analysis by 2SLS estimation method, the adjusted $R^2$ values were high and the overall F values indicated significant. The empirical results of this study are as follows; (1) determinant factors of capital structure model for fisheries are profitability, firm-size, fisheries investment of total asset, and business risk. As pecking order theory explains, the higher is profitability the lower is debt ratio. The larger firm-size, the higher is debt ratio. The higher is fisheries investment of total asset and business risk, the higher is debt ratio. (2) determinant factors of investment model for fisheries are the change of sales, business risk, and debt ratio. These factors have positive relation to fisheries investment of total asset (3) determinant factors of profitability model for fisheries are fisheries investment of total asset and debt ratio. These factors have negative relation to profitability. On the basis of analysis results, on the government's financial policy for fisheries corporations, I suggests that with interest rate reduction, the government should lend more funds to solve the crisis in the financial structure of the fisheries firms

  • The aim of the study is to implement a factor analysis of the determinants of pricing in a state-regulated competitive market using economic and mathematical modelling methods and to develop ways to improve the pricing environment of the market under study. The purpose of the work defines the main objectives: (i) to investigate the features of the competitive model of the Ukrainian flour market; (ii) to analyse the current price conjuncture of the flour market and the dynamics of the main determinants of pricing; (iii)to develop ways of improving the price situation on the flour market on the basis of the factor analysis on the results of economic and mathematical modelling. In order to ensure the reliability and validity of the research results, the following methods were applied: the logical-dialectical method of scientific knowledge in the study of the main theoretical aspects of flour market functioning, the method of logical generalisation and synthesis, comparison, factor analysis, correlation and regression analysis, the graphical method, etc. It has been shown that pricing in a state-regulated competitive market has its own characteristics. For example, in the flour market the price of goods cannot be influenced by producers (sellers) by any methods, therefore determinants of pricing by indirect influence have been taken into account. The five-factor power model of wheat flour price has been constructed. It was substantiated that the price of wheat flour in Ukraine is mostly influenced by consumer price index (0.92 %). The received complex model of wheat flour price may be used also for medium-term forecasting and working out the ways of price formation optimization in the flour market.

  • As a way to gather diverse information required for everyday living, the importance of social networks has been growing. Social network services have been spreading rapidly because of diffusion of the Internet, evolution of social network sites, and recognition of the importance of social networks. Recently, the social network service has been evolved based on a new paradigm, Web 2.0, pursuing participation and openness. Following the adoption of Web 2.0 technologies, the social network service allows users to make and maintain new relationships in a more convenient way. Users of the social network service tend to reveal their personal information, and share their ideas and content with other people; in the process they become aware of their existence, feel satisfaction with life and exert influence to others as a member of the society. This study uses higher order factor analysis to analyze factors that affect the intention of using the social network service. A research model was developed with second-order factors including perceived social presence, perceived gratification and perceived social influence. First-order factors are grouped by technical, individual and social factors. Smart PLS 2.0 was used to conduct empirical analysis. The analysis results supported the validity of the research model.

  • The purpose of this study was to analyze general characteristics and empathy factors of nursing student's major satisfaction. Participants in this study were 235 students from both located in J do and C do Universities. The research method was a cross-sectional survey and the survey period was from September 1 to 10, 2017. The questionnaire was used to investigate general characteristics, empathy, and major satisfaction. The analysis was based on frequency analysis, p value of t or F value, Pearson correlation, regression analysis, and hierarchical regression analysis using SPSS 18.0. The result of this study were as follows: (1) The C University showed higher satisfaction than J University(3.44), (2) the factors affecting major satisfaction were school location, grade, religion, cognitive empathy, and emotional empathy correlated, Regression analysis was used to examine factors that correlated with major satisfaction, followed by hierarchical regression analysis to identify the most influential factors. (3) The result of the analysis showed that the greatest influence factors on major satisfaction were the University location(${\beta}=.325$, p<.01), the cognitive empathy (${\beta}=.287$, p<.01), and the next order was negative grade(${\beta}=-.230$, p<.01). Based on the results of this stud, the following conclusions can be drawn. The most influential factor in the major satisfaction was the school location, but this was an irreversible factor. Therefore, if the cognitive empathy factor and grades are corrected, it can be said that it can increase the satisfaction of major in nursing University students. In this study, it was emphasized that cognitive empathy contained in the course of nursing education program and suggested guidance on major satisfaction in lower grades.

  • This research investigates the free vibration analysis of advanced composite plates such as functionally graded plates (FGPs) resting on a two-parameter elastic foundations using a hybrid quasi-3D (trigonometric as well as polynomial) higher-order shear deformation theory (HSDT). This present theory, which does not require shear correction factor, accounts for shear deformation and thickness stretching effects by a sinusoidal and parabolic variation of all displacements across the thickness. Governing equations of motion for FGM plates are derived from Hamilton's principle. The closed form solutions are obtained by using Navier technique, and natural frequencies are found, for simply supported plates, by solving the results of eigenvalue problems. The accuracy of the present method is verified by comparing the obtained results with First-order shear deformation theory, and other predicted by quasi-3D higher-order shear deformation theories. It can be concluded that the proposed theory is efficient and simple in predicting the natural frequencies of functionally graded plates on elastic foundations.
